Comprehensive Needs Assessment & Campus Improvement Plan Training




Not only is the Comprehensive Needs Assessment (CNA) a requirements under Title I-A, but it is also the foundation to building your District/Campus Improvement Plans and ensuring efficient use of funds to improve student achievement. In this session, ESC personnel will provide districts with information on how to complete and document the CNA process. Further, districts will receive tools and resources to help them perform a compliant and effective CNA.

Comprehensive Needs Assessment Training

The CNA training we will be addressing requirements and the following areas: demographics; student achievement; school culture and climate; staff quality, recruitment and retention; curriculum, instruction and assessment; family and community involvement; school organization; and technology.

Campus Improvement Plan Training

District and Campus Improvement Plans, required under Title I-A, act as blueprints for implementing strategies and activities in order to address district/campus weaknesses. Beyond being a compliance requirement, good district and campus improvement plans also provide direction on how to allocate federal funds. In this session, ESC staff will provide attendees with Title I-A requirements for the D/CIP, tools and checklists, and best practices for completing both plans.
